ROBERTSON, Joan M.E. Lyons Brook ROBERTSON, Joan Marguerite Elizabeth, of Lyons Brook died peacefully on May 10, 2022, at the Aberdeen Hospital, New Glasgow, after a brief illness. She was born in Collingwood Corner, Cumberland Co., on April 16, 1934 and lived in River Philip Centre with her parents, Alex and Georgie Robertson and family until moving to Pictou in 1950 and later to Lyons Brook in 1952. Joan had a long, happy and fulfilling career teaching school, first in a one-room school in Hedgeville, graduating to a two-room school in Three Brooks and then on to Pictou, where she taught until her retirement in 1989. She was involved and committed to her community and church throughout her life, as well as her involvement in Eastern Star Lodge. Joan’s interests were many and varied ....from fixing her car to crocheting baby blankets for family and friends, curling to weaving new lawn chairs from old, cast off aluminum ones! She loved to fish....Ice fishing in the ice hut, and fishing in Landsdown at Lorda where she was a pro at casting and taught others the art. She got a kick out of cross country auto rallies with her great friends, also daring spirits, Ann and Marion! Joan was terrific at pottery, furniture refinishing and upholstery, stained glass, and repairing just about anything. She stopped ‘short’ at electrical! Joan is survived by her sisters, Shirley, Jackie and Mary, and many nephews and nieces. Her brothers, Lloyd and James, died in 2014.
